Propuesta de mejora de Bitcoin (BIP)

¿Qué son las propuestas de mejora de Bitcoin?

Una propuesta de mejora de bitcoin (Bitcoin Improvement Proposal) es el método estándar para proponer nuevas características y cambios en la blockchain de bitcoin.

Las blockchains públicas como bitcoin (BTC) dependen de las BIP para proponer, debatir e implementar nuevas ideas y cambios técnicos, ya que no existe un liderazgo centralizado.

Cualquiera puede iniciar un BIP, pero los cambios propuestos son primero examinados y aprobados por la comunidad bitcoin.

¿Por qué existen las propuestas de mejora de Bitcoin?

Los BIPs son el núcleo del desarrollo de bitcoin. Son sistemas que permiten la resolución organizada de problemas en una red abierta y descentralizada. Los BIP también sirven como mecanismos principales para recoger las aportaciones de la comunidad y documentar sus decisiones.

Todas las mejoras que ha experimentado la red bitcoin en la última década empezaron como un BIP. Algunas actualizaciones se implementaron para aumentar el tamaño de los bloques bitcoin, mientras que otras han tenido como objetivo reducir las tarifas de gas en la red bitcoin. También se publican BIP informativos para proporcionar directrices a la comunidad bitcoin.

Los BIP introducen nuevas características que pueden mejorar la experiencia del usuario, aumentar el rendimiento de las transacciones y reforzar las medidas de seguridad. Esta evolución dinámica garantiza que bitcoin siga adaptándose a los cambios tecnológicos y a las necesidades de los usuarios.

¿Cómo funcionan los BIP?

En teoría, dado que bitcoin es abierto y descentralizado, cualquiera puede proponer una plataforma BIP.

Sin embargo, las posibilidades de que su BIP se implemente con éxito dependerán de la solidez de su propuesta y del apoyo de la comunidad que la respalde. El autor del PIF es responsable de crear consenso y documentar las opiniones.

El BIP-0001, la primera propuesta de mejora para el blockchain de bitcoin, fue presentada por el programador indio-británico Amir Taaki en septiembre de 2011 y establece el método y las normas estándar para presentar un BIP.

La BIP-0002 sustituyó a la BIP-0001 como guía principal para las BIP.

A continuación se explica cómo se desarrolla el proceso de PIF:

  1. El proceso BIP comienza con el autor (también conocido como el campeón BIP), que propone una nueva característica de la blockchain de bitcoin.
  2. El autor del BIP enviará su idea a la lista de correo de desarrollo de bitcoin. Este paso se realiza para ver si existe alguna posibilidad de aceptación para el BIP.
  3. Si la idea es aceptable, el autor presentará un borrador del BIP a la lista de correo de desarrollo de bitcoin. Un borrador de BIP es un documento formal que proporciona especificaciones técnicas y una justificación de la función.
  4. A continuación, el borrador del BIP se envía al repositorio BIPsGitHubb.
  5. Un editor de BIP asignará un número de BIP a la propuesta y la etiquetará como “Standards Track”, “Informational” o “Process”.
  6. El estado del PIF cambiará entre “Borrador”, “Activo”, “Aplazado”, “Retirado”, “Rechazado” y “Final” en función del progreso realizado.

Según las directrices, se aconseja a los autores que creen PIF con una “única propuesta clave” para aumentar sus posibilidades de ser aprobados por la comunidad. Entre los motivos de rechazo de un PIF figuran la amplitud de temas, la duplicación de esfuerzos, los problemas técnicos y el hecho de no abordar la compatibilidad con versiones anteriores.

Tipos de PIF

Conozcamos los tres tipos de BIP para entender mejor la definición de las propuestas de mejora de bitcoin:

  • BIP de vía estándar

Los BIP de seguimiento de estándares son propuestas que afectan a la mayoría o a todas las implementaciones de bitcoin. Estos BIP incluirán propuestas que realicen cambios en el protocolo de red y cambios en las reglas de validez de bloques o transacciones.

  • BIP informativo

Un BIP informativo no propone una nueva característica. Estos BIP proporcionan directrices o información a la comunidad. Debe tenerse en cuenta que los BIP informativos no siempre representan el consenso de la comunidad bitcoin. La comunidad es libre de ignorar los BIP informativos o seguir sus consejos.

  • BIP de proceso

Un BIP de proceso es una propuesta que busca realizar cambios en áreas distintas al protocolo bitcoin. Ejemplos de BIPs de proceso incluyen cambios en los procedimientos y directrices, procesos de toma de decisiones y herramientas o entornos utilizados en el desarrollo de bitcoin.

Ejemplos de propuestas de mejora de Bitcoin: SegWit y Taproot

  • Actualización de SegWit

La actualización SegWit fue una importante actualización de bitcoin implementada en 2017 para ayudar a escalar la red bitcoin.

Bitcoin se diseñó originalmente con bloques de un megabyte (MB) creados cada 10 minutos. A medida que la red crecía, el espacio limitado de los bloques se convirtió en una restricción importante, ya que los bloques de 1 MB solo podían acomodar un pequeño número de transacciones en un bloque.

SegWit hizo que la cadena de bloques de bitcoin fuera más escalable al trasladar las firmas digitales fuera de los datos de las transacciones, lo que redujo el tamaño de almacenamiento de cada transacción. SegWit también sustituyó los límites de tamaño de bloque por límites de peso de bloque, lo que en última instancia aumentó el número de transacciones que puede contener un bloque de bitcoin.

  • Actualización de Taproot

La actualización Taproot se compuso de tres BIP (BIP-340, BIP-341 y BIP-342) que se implementaron en noviembre de 2021.

Con BIP-340 y BIP-341, la actualización Taproot implementó el uso de firmas Schnorr en bitcoin. Las firmas Schnorr sustituyeron a un método de firma llamado ECDSA que bitcoin ha utilizado históricamente. La introducción de las firmas Schnorr introdujo configuraciones multi-firma sin confianza, mejor privacidad y tarifas más bajas para el usuario final.

Lo esencial

Las Propuestas de Mejora de Bitcoin son la columna vertebral del desarrollo de bitcoin e impulsan la innovación en la comunidad bitcoin a través de esfuerzos de colaboración y diversas perspectivas dentro de un sistema abierto.

Tanto si eres desarrollador, inversor o simplemente estás intrigado por el mundo de las criptomonedas, entender las BIPs proporciona una visión profunda de la evolución de esta tecnología innovadora.

Temas relacionados

Mensholong Lepcha

Mensholong Lepcha es un periodista financiero especializado en criptomonedas y mercados de valores globales. Ha trabajado para firmas de renombre como Reuters y Capital.com. Fascinado por la tecnología blockchain, los NFT y la escuela de inversión contrarian, Mensholong tiene experiencia en analizar la tokenomics, movimiento de precios y detalles técnicos de Bitcoin, Ethereum y otras redes blockchain. También ha escrito artículos sobre una amplia gama de temas financieros, que incluyen materias primas, forex, políticas monetarias de bancos centrales y otras noticias económicas.